Hanoi (VNA) – A business delegation from Japan ’s Kansai region, led by Kansai’s Japan-Vietnam Friendship Association President Wada Sadao, is on a fact-finding tour of Vietnam .
Receiving the delegation on April 24, Deputy Prime Minister Gia Khiem welcomed their interest to invest in Vietnam .
He also said he believed the Kansai region’s friendship association would further its active cooperation with Vietnam in the future.
President Wada Sadao said his association was willing to raise the number of Vietnamese trainees working in Japan , adding that Vietnam has an abundant supply of young workers.
He said the association would work to further its assistance to Vietnam and boost bilateral cooperation.
He also congratulated Vietnam on the successful launch of its first telecommunication satellite VINASAT-1 and said that as a non-permanent of the UN Security Council, Vietnam will be able to further contribute to the international community.-Enditem
